First I’d like to thank Larry Webster for giving up a Saturday and entertaining (and educating us) on some very interesting New England aviation history gone bad. It really sinks in how many young men gave their all training to go to the front lines. Looking back at my Navy days all my Air Wing’s aircraft looses were during training verse operations in the Persian Gulf, I guess something’s don’t change. After getting the tour of the countless and unidentifiable wrecks in his back yard we went to the Quonset Air museum for a guided tour. Work has started on the F6F that was recovered off the Mass Coast and work continues on several aircraft. It is clear that the staff are hard at work and doing a great job getting the aircraft back into display condition.
